A Bold New Look | Mahindra Bolero 2025
The 2025 Bolero is getting a major style upgrade while keeping its iconic boxy shape. Spy shots show a bold front grille with chrome accents, sleek LED headlights, and daytime running lights (DRLs) that give it a modern edge. (Mahindra Bolero 2025) The SUV also features squared-off wheel arches, new alloy wheels, and a tailgate-mounted spare wheel for that classic Bolero vibe. Some reports suggest flush-fitting door handles, like those on the Mahindra XUV700, adding a premium touch. With a design inspired by tough SUVs like the Land Rover Defender, the Bolero 2025 is sure to turn heads in rural and urban areas alike.
Modern and Comfortable Interiors
Step inside, and the Bolero 2025 feels like a big leap forward. The cabin gets a dual-tone dashboard, a 7-inch touchscreen infotainment system with Android Auto and Apple CarPlay, and a semi-digital instrument cluster. Higher variants might even offer a panoramic sunroof, a first for the Bolero lineup. Comfort features include automatic climate control, better seat upholstery, and more legroom for passengers. With a 5+2 seating option, it’s perfect for families or commercial use. Mahindra has worked hard to make the interior practical yet stylish, balancing modern tech with the Bolero’s no-nonsense charm.
Powerful Performance and Specs
Under the hood, the Bolero 2025 is expected to pack a punch with its reliable diesel engine. While some reports mention the current 1.5L mHawk diesel engine with 100 bhp and 260 Nm of torque, others hint at a more powerful 2.0L diesel engine delivering around 120 bhp and 300 Nm of torque. A 5-speed or 6-speed manual gearbox is confirmed, with rumors of an automatic option for easier city driving. The SUV will likely use Mahindra’s new NFA (New Flexible Architecture) platform, making it lighter and better to handle. Here’s a quick look at the expected specs:
Feature |
Details |
---|---|
Engine |
1.5L or 2.0L mHawk Diesel |
Power |
100-120 bhp |
Torque |
260-300 Nm |
Transmission |
5 or 6-speed Manual, Optional Auto |
Mileage |
16-18 km/l |
Seating |
5+2 (7-seater) |
Enhanced Safety Features
Safety is a big focus for the 2025 Bolero. Mahindra is stepping up with dual front airbags, ABS with EBD, rear parking sensors, and a high-speed alert system as standard. Higher trims may include side and curtain airbags, electronic stability control, and a reverse camera with dynamic guidelines. The SUV’s body is built with high-strength steel for better crash protection, aiming to meet Bharat NCAP safety standards. These upgrades make the Bolero a safer choice for families and fleet operators, ensuring peace of mind on every drive.
Pricing and Launch Details
The Mahindra Bolero 2025 is expected to start at around ₹9.5 lakh to ₹10 lakh (ex-showroom), with top variants going up to ₹12.5 lakh. This pricing keeps it competitive against rivals like the Maruti Suzuki Ertiga, Tata Nexon, and Hyundai Venue. The SUV is set to debut on August 15, 2025, during Mahindra’s Independence Day event, with bookings opening soon after. Some sources suggest a possible launch in November 2024, but October 2025 is more likely.
